A council is urging people to discover the delights that are lurking in road verges.
A pilot scheme, launched by West Sussex County Council, aims to help residents discover more about the rare plants and wildlife present on some of the verges.
There are 84 Notable Road Verges which are protected for their environmental importance.
Under the new scheme, eight verges will be clearly marked with a poster explaining why they are important, and give information on the plants or wildlife it is protecting.
Lieutenant Colonel Tex Pemberton, West Sussex County Council's highways and transport chief, said: 'We hope residents will take the time to read the signs to find out more about why a verge has been designated an NRV.'
The eight pilot signs are in Bury, East Grinstead, Fishbourne, Haywards Heath, Henfield, Horsted Keynes, Shoreham-by-Sea and Windfall Wood Common.
